1. Introduction to Capsule Filling Machines and the Encapsulation Process
The capsule filling process involves the precise filling of empty capsules with various fill materials such as powders, granules, or pellets. These capsules can come in different sizes, designed to meet specific pharmaceutical and nutritional requirements.
1.1 Manual Capsule Filling vs. Automated Solutions
Traditionally, manual capsule filling methods were employed for small scale production or lab samples. Manual capsule filling is labor-intensive, prone to human error, and limited in output, making it unsuitable for medium or large-scale pharmaceutical production.
Semi automatic machines improved on manual methods by offering mechanized assistance in capsule separation and filling, but still required considerable human intervention, limiting their ability to fully optimize efficiency and consistency.
1.2 The Rise of Automatic Capsule Filling Machines
Automatic capsule filling machines represent a leap forward in capsule production technology. These fully automated systems manage the entire capsule filling operation — from capsule separation, filling capsules with the exact amount of fill material, to closing and ejecting the finished capsules. With high speed and advanced features, automatic capsule fillers can handle large batches with minimal human intervention, delivering consistent dosage and reducing errors.
2. Understanding the Capsule Filling Process in Automatic Machines
To appreciate the value of automatic capsule filling machines, it is essential to understand their operation and how they improve on traditional capsule filling operations.
2.1 Key Steps in the Automatic Capsule Filling Process
Capsule Separation: Empty capsules are fed into the machine, where they are separated into their body and cap components. This step requires precision to prevent damage and ensure smooth operation.
Filling Capsules: The fill material — powders, granules, or pellets — is accurately dosed into the capsule body. The machine uses advanced dosing systems to measure the exact amount, ensuring consistent filling.
Capsule Closing: After filling, the capsule cap is perfectly aligned and securely closed, ensuring capsule integrity and preventing leakage.
Ejection and Collection: Finished capsules are ejected for further processing, such as polishing, inspection, or packaging.
2.2 Technical Features Supporting Smooth Operation
Automatic capsule fillers come with user-friendly interfaces such as touchscreen controls, enabling operators to monitor and adjust settings in real time. Sensors and error detection systems prevent problems by stopping the machine if capsules are damaged or improperly filled.
Machines are designed to accommodate various capsule sizes and types of fill materials, providing flexibility for pharmaceutical companies to produce different products using the same equipment.
3. Evaluating the ROI of Automatic Capsule Filling Machines
Investing in an automatic capsule filling machine requires a thorough understanding of both the initial costs and the long-term benefits to pharmaceutical production efficiency and profitability.
3.1 Initial Investment vs. Cost Savings
Automatic capsule filling machines typically demand a higher upfront cost compared to manual or semi automatic machines. This initial investment includes machine purchase, installation, staff training, and sometimes facility upgrades to accommodate the equipment.
However, the long-term cost savings realized through increased production speed, reduction in labor costs, and minimized material waste usually outweigh the initial expenditure.
3.2 Labor Cost Reduction and Improved Efficiency
One of the most significant benefits of automatic capsule filling machines is their ability to reduce labor costs. Since these machines require minimal human intervention, fewer operators are needed to oversee the capsule filling operations. This shift not only decreases direct labor expenses but also reduces the potential for human error, which can lead to costly rework or product loss.
Moreover, the high speed of automatic capsule fillers, often capable of tens to hundreds of thousands of capsules per hour, drastically increases productivity. This increase in production capacity enables pharmaceutical manufacturers to meet growing market demand and scale up their capsule production.
3.3 Consistency and Quality Assurance
Consistent filling and precise dosage are critical aspects of pharmaceutical capsule production. Automatic capsule filling machines ensure each capsule contains the exact amount of fill material, maintaining dosage uniformity essential for patient safety and regulatory compliance.
The smooth operation of these machines under sterile conditions reduces the risk of contamination and improves overall product quality. Adhering to Good Manufacturing Practice (GMP) standards, automatic machines offer a reliable and reproducible encapsulation process that manual or semi automatic methods cannot match.
3.4 Energy Consumption and Maintenance
While fully automated machines might consume more energy than manual methods, their efficiency often compensates for this. Modern machines are engineered for energy-efficient operation and easier maintenance, reducing downtime and operational costs over time.
Regular preventive maintenance supported by strong technical support from equipment providers ensures a long machine lifespan and prevents unexpected production halts, further improving ROI.

5. Considerations Before Investing in an Automatic Capsule Filling Machine
While automatic capsule filling machines offer numerous benefits, pharmaceutical manufacturers should carefully assess their specific production needs and constraints before investing.
5.1 Production Scale and Volume Requirements
Small scale production or niche products may not justify the high initial investment of fully automated machines. In such cases, semi automatic or manual capsule filling might remain appropriate.
For medium to large scale production — tens to hundreds of thousands of capsules per batch — automatic capsule fillers are generally the best option to achieve efficiency and consistent quality.
5.2 Machine Specifications and Compatibility
Key features to evaluate include the machine’s speed, capsule size adaptability, fill material compatibility, and ease of cleaning. Ensuring the equipment matches your production needs will maximize ROI.
5.3 After-Sales Support and Maintenance Services
Technical support availability and responsive maintenance services are important aspects to prevent downtime and extend the machine’s service life. Pharmaceutical companies should verify that equipment providers offer adequate support.
5.4 Budget and Cost-Benefit Analysis
Balancing the cost of investment against expected savings in labor, improved efficiency, and product quality is essential. A detailed ROI calculation considering production speed improvements, labor cost reductions, and reduced product waste will guide sound decision-making.
